Some big names in the world of glitz and glamour are expecting babies this year and no doubt they spent the Christmas period preparing nurseries.
Whether they're becoming first-time parents like Olly Murs and his wife Amelia Tank, or are expanding their broods like Peter Andre and Emily MacDonagh, there are lots of little ones making their arrival this year.
Here's a look at some of the celebs with 2024 due dates.

Kicking off the list is Suki Waterhouse who is expecting her and Robert Pattinson's first baby.
The singer and actress announced the news in the best way possible, taking to the stage with her bump and a stunning dress back in November.
"I decided to wear something particularly sparkly because I thought it might distract you from something else that's going on," she told the crowd, "I'm not sure if it's working."
Guessing by the timing of her announcement, and the fact she's already showing, she's likely at least in her second trimester and due around April or May of this year.
Everyone's favourite Disney star, Hilary Duff, is gearing up to welcome baby number four later this year.
The actress announced she was expecting with a sweet snap of her whole family dressed in pyjamas.
Hilary also shared a snap of a plaque which read: "Buckle up Buttercups, we're adding one more to this crazy bunch!"

The wife of Olly Murs revealed that they were expecting their first child at the beginning of December.
The two even revealed how Olly learned that he was set to become a dad, sharing an adorable video where the singer could be seen with his mouth wide open as Amelia placed the positive pregnancy test into his hands.
It comes after a busy 2023 for the pair, as they got married in a lavish ceremony in July.

Peter and Emily Andre announced their surprising pregnancy news in October with a sweet snap of the two of them and their ultrasound pictures. The couple share two children, Amelia, 9, and six-year-old Theo.
Peter is also dad to Junior, 18, and Princess, 16, who he shares with ex-wife, Katie Price.

Fleur East revealed that she was expecting in a surprise pregnancy announcement on New Year's Day 2024.
The 'Strictly It Takes Two' presenter is pregnant with her first child with her husband Marcel Badiane-Robin.
Sam Aston, who is best known for playing Chesney Brown in Coronation Street, has announced that he and his wife, Briony, are pregnant with their third child together.
However, while the parents shared the happy news of their pregnancy, it is bittersweet as Briony was originally carrying twins.
One of the babies was lost due to a rare condition known as ‘Vanishing Twin Syndrome’.
Aston Merrygold and his wife Sarah-Lou shared an adorable video announcing their baby news back in September.
The couple are already parents to five-year-old Grayson and three-year-old Macauley who were clearly thrilled to be big brothers.
